Balad first sergeants bare veins for IV training
BALAD AIR BASE, Iraq -- Master Sgt. Michael Strickland (right) shows Airman 1st Class Jacob Green the best way to insert an intravenous needle. Sergeant Strickland is assigned to the 64th Expeditionary Rescue Squadron here and is deployed from the 347th Medical Group at Moody Air Force Base, Ga. Airman Green is assigned to the 332nd Expeditionary Security Forces Squadron here and is deployed here from the 28th Security Forces Squadron at Ellsworth AFB, S.D.
